Social Media

Guide to Social Media App Development in 2023

February 28, 2023

Do you know Internet users worldwide spent nearly 147 minutes per day on social media as of 2022? It shows the user interest and the potential market you can consider for your business. If you want to develop a social media app, then this blog is for you. Keep reading to know every thin and thick detail of Social Media App Development.

In today's internet world, we all have at least 2 to 3 social media apps on our smartphones. These apps entertain us and allow us to create and share content, connect with others, and communicate in real-time. As an entrepreneur, designing and developing social media app solutions for the new generation could be your potential opportunity to seize it.

According to the grand view research, by 2030, the market for social networking apps is anticipated to reach USD 310.37 billion, expanding at a CAGR of 26.2% between 2023 and 2030.

Don't lose this opportunity simply by thinking about your idea again and gaining; it's time to discuss it with social media app developers and start app development.


Some of the most popular social media applications for inspiration :

Facebook: It is the world's largest social media platform that allows users to connect with their friends, family, and groups, share photos and videos, and participate in online communities worldwide.

Instagram: The most likely app of the young generation. This photo and video-sharing app allows users to explore content and engage with others through likes, comments, and direct messaging.

Twitter: A microblogging platform that enables users to share their thoughts and updates in short messages called "tweets." Users can follow others, create and join conversations, and engage with followers.

LinkedIn: A professional networking site that enables users to connect with other professionals, search for jobs, and showcase their skills and accomplishments.

Snapchat: A messaging app allowing users to chat and share photos and videos that disappear when users view them. Users can also share stories by applying attractive filters.

TikTok: A short-form video-sharing app that allows users to create and share videos. It also allows users to like, comment and share videos and duet with others.

Pinterest: This photo-sharing platform enables users to share their photos and discover and save ideas and inspiration for their hobbies, interests, and projects.

These social media applications have become an integral part of our daily lives and have significantly changed the way we communicate, connect, and share information with others.

Now you have the idea of existing players in the market, it’s time to jot down all the essential planning before starting Social Media App Development.

Things To Consider Before Social Media App Development

Here is a list of some essential pointers you must consider before developing social media applications.

Identify your target audience:  Identifying your  target audience before starting social media app development is essential. Identify the demographics of your potential users and their requirements.

Conduct market research: Analyze your competition, use the existing app and its features to determine their potential, and how to make your social media app different.

Select the platform for your app:  Social Media App Development platform plays a vital role in the success of your mobile app, so choose your app platform wisely.  For example, you can build a native app for iOS or Android, or you can build a web-based app that works across all devices.

List your app's features: to make your app stand out,  add features that are easy to use and work best on all devices.  Some basic Social Media App Development features include user profiles, news feeds, messaging, search functionality, and social sharing capabilities.

Build a backend: To store user information like user profiles and user-generated content, create a robust backend system. To allow your app to interface with the backend, you must also develop APIs.

Test your app: To make sure your social networking app functions as planned, test it. Functionality, usability, and security must all be tested.

Essential Features Of A Social Media Application

Some common features of a social media application or platform are:

These are some of the critical features of a social media application or platform. Different platforms may offer additional or specialized features.

There are many different ways to monetize a social media app, and the specific strategy that will work best for a given app will depend on several factors, including the target audience, the features of the app, and the overall business goals of the company.

Monetization Strategies For Social Media Apps

Here are some common monetization strategies for social media apps:

Advertising: Advertising is one of the most popular ways to monetize a social networking platform. This may entail putting a banner or native adverts inside the app or integrating sponsored material into the user's feed. The number of people who use the app and their engagement will determine how much money is made through advertising.

Premium features: Offering premium features that people might purchase is an additional choice. This can entail accessing exclusive material, improving functionality, or removing the app's advertisements. It's important to provide them with enough value so they will be ready to pay for the premium services.

Freemium model: A freemium business model gives users access to the app's core functionality without charging for extra features or content. This strategy may be an effective technique to draw in a sizable user base and make money from customers who are prepared to pay extra.

Influencer partnerships: Social media platforms can make money by collaborating with artists or influencers with a sizable following. The app may make money through sponsored content and other ad agreements by collaborating with these influencers to develop branded campaigns or sponsored content.

Data licensing: Social networking applications provide a lot of user activity and preference data that may be useful to other companies. The software may make money while leasing this data to other companies while protecting its users' privacy.

Ultimately, the best monetization strategy for a social media app will depend on various factors, including the app's user base, the competition in the market, and the company’s goals. A well-designed monetization strategy should balance generating revenue with providing value to users and maintaining a positive user experience.

Cost to build a social media app

The cost of Social Media App Development depends on various factors like the client’s requirements and the team size of social media app developers. To know the approximate estimate of a social media app development cost, please feel free to contact us.

How Can Consagous Help You With Social Media App Development?

One of the hottest trends nowadays is creating social media apps. However, it's crucial to comprehend social media and your target market. Explore the limitless potential of social media apps like Tinder, Quora, etc., while being aware of your company’s requirements.

Consagous is a reputable social media app development company with experience working with Android and iOS as well as all other major mobile operating systems. Custom social network and messaging applications and fully complete video-based apps are all part of our social media app solutions. Our professionals have experience working in mobile app development and have assisted customers from various sectors with their social networking apps. Contact us to know how we can help in Social Media App Development!

If you are looking for professional social media app developers, connect with our experts to start your  ???
Social Media App Development now.

FAQs About Social Media App Development

1. What are the basic features of a social media app?

Ans  The basic features of Social media apps are:

  • registration and profile creation
  • connecting with and following other users
  • messaging and chat functionality
  • news feed or timeline display
  • commenting and liking of posts
  • Content sharing

2.  What technologies are commonly used to develop social media apps?

Ans The basic technology for Social Media App Development includes programming languages like Java, Swift, and Kotlin, databases like MySQL and MongoDB, and frameworks like React Native and Flutter.

3. What are some challenges of social media app development?

Ans Some of the challenges of social media app development include

  • managing user-generated content,
  • maintaining user privacy and security,
  • dealing with scalability and performance issues,
  • keeping up with evolving user preferences and trends

4. How can I monetize a social media app?

Ans Several ways to monetize a social media app, including in-app advertising, premium features and subscriptions, sponsored content, and affiliate marketing.

5. How do I ensure my social media app engages and retains users?

Ans  To ensure user engagement and retention, designing the app with a user-centric approach is crucial, providing unique and valuable features, offering personalized recommendations, regularly updating the app with new content and features, and providing excellent customer support.

Global Appreciation with Numerous Awards